I just tried compiling libface and libkface. Here are some comments:

- The libface website states 'you need FindOpenCV.cmake'. Where do you 
get it? I just used the one from kipi-plugins, but that one must be the 
wrong one, as it defines OpenCV_LIBRARIES and libface looks for 
OpenCV_LIBS. The same applies to libkface. Would it be possible to 
include FindOpenCV.cmake in lib(k)face, as is done in kipi-plugins?

- I ran libfaceGUI from libkface. When I load an image and hit "Detect 
faces", nothing happens but on the console I get:

Chosen area : 500000
Minimum FaceSize is 35
ERROR: Could not load classifier cascade.
Minimum FaceSize is 35
ERROR: Could not load classifier cascade.
Total Time taken : 0.000000 secs.
Making long vector took: 0.000000 sec.
Faces parsed : 0, number of final faces : 0
Prunning took: 0.000000 sec.
ERROR: Could not load classifier cascade.
libkface detected :  0

- libface only recognises CMAKE_BUILD_TYPE=Debug, but not debugfull 
which is also listed here:
http://techbase.kde.org/Development/CMake/Addons_for_KDE

Would be nice if both were detected, then I don't have to add special 
flags in kdesvn-build for libface.

> I've made a change in libface's CMakeLists.txt. It now installs libraries
> not in<PATH>/lib64 but in<PATH>lib.
> I had to do this because on my new fresh system (Arch), examples wouldn't
> link. I also suspect that most libraries go into lib instead of lib64, even
> on 64-bit systems.
> So if anyone has a problem, let me know and I'll undo the changes.
> Do remove the (old) .so files from lib64 if you have installed them as root.
